Siding Trim Installation in Wilmington, NC
Siding trim installation involves adding finishing touches around windows, doors, corners, and along the edges of a building’s exterior siding. This service enhances the overall appearance of a property by providing clean, defined lines and a polished look. It also helps protect the underlying structure from moisture and weather elements, preventing potential damage over time. Projects typically include replacing or upgrading existing trim, installing new trim during siding replacements, or customizing details to match a home’s aesthetic. Property owners often seek this service to improve curb appeal, address gaps or damage, or ensure the siding’s durability and weather resistance.
Before requesting siding trim installation, property owners should consider the type of siding material, the style of trim that complements their home, and any specific design preferences. It’s also helpful to understand the scope of the project, such as whether existing trim needs removal or if new trim will be added to a renovation. Clarifying these details can ensure the finished look aligns with the overall exterior design and that the installation process proceeds smoothly. Proper planning and communication can lead to a more satisfying outcome and a long-lasting, attractive exterior.

Siding Trim Installation Questions
What is siding trim installation? Siding trim installation involves attaching decorative and protective pieces around windows, doors, and along the edges of siding to enhance appearance and prevent water infiltration.
Why is siding trim important for a home? Proper siding trim improves curb appeal, seals gaps, and helps protect the underlying structure from moisture and weather damage.
What types of siding trim are commonly used? Common options include wood, vinyl, aluminum, and composite materials, each offering different durability and aesthetic qualities.
When should siding trim be replaced or upgraded? Siding trim should be replaced if it shows signs of rot, cracking, warping, or damage from weather exposure to maintain protection and appearance.
